Frequently Asked Questions about the Best Universities offering Performing Arts Majors in Wisconsin

What is the best university for majoring in Performing Arts in Wisconsin?

Rasmussen College-Wisconsin is the best university for majoring in Performing Arts based on earnings data. On average, graduates from Rasmussen College-Wisconsin earned an average of $30,228 2 years after graduating.

What is the cheapest university for majoring in Performing Arts in Wisconsin?

University of Wisconsin-Parkside is the cheapest university for majoring in Performing Arts based on the Department of Education tuition data. On average, students pay $7,341 to attend University of Wisconsin-Parkside.

What is the most expensive university for majoring in Performing Arts in Wisconsin?

Beloit College is the most expensive university for majoring in Performing Arts based on the Department of Education tuition data. On average, students pay $45,050 to attend Beloit College.
